Volunteers Gear Up for a Milestone Season

The University of Tennessee will open its 2026 football campaign on September 5, when the Volunteers host Furman at Neyland Stadium in Knoxville. The game is slated to start at 3:30 p.m. Eastern time and will be carried on the SEC Network+.

Adding to the excitement, EA Sports' College Football 27 launched worldwide on Thursday, available on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S and PC. Early access began July 2 for MVP+ members and on Monday for those who preordered the Deluxe Edition or MVP Bundle.

Within the game, Tennessee's standout performers DeSean Bishop and Wendell Moe Jr. share the highest overall rating of 90, positioning them among the nation's most elite virtual players. Their ratings highlight a Volunteers roster that boasts twelve offensive skill players graded at 80 or above.

Among the other notable names in the virtual lineup are Braylon Staley, David Sanders Jr., and Mike Matthews, each earning ratings of 85 or better, while additional contributors such as Ethan Davis, Javin Gordon, Shamurad Umarov, Ory Williams, George MacIntyre, Jesse Perry and Radarious Jackson round out a deep and competitive group.
